Microgaming WowPot 2 Million Euro Win

‘The Microgaming WowPot pays out for the second time in its 20 month history, this time €2,025,388.75 created yet another millionaire!’ (Image from microgaming.co.uk)

The WowPot jackpot is back to €2m once again after the Microgaming WowPot paid out for the second time in the history of the progressive jackpot network creating yet another millionaire! This time the jackpot payout came via the Sherlock & Moriarty video slot and now officially the second largest WowPot payout to date!

Just last week, we reported that the first WowPot jackpot paid out after a long wait that took more than 2 years since the grand opening of the networked progressive jackpot for WowPot titles.

Over that 26-month period, the jackpot built up to an impressive €17,529,047.11 when a lucky player landed the millionaire’s windfall playing the Book of Atem WowPot slot title! The jackpot immediately reset to its default €2 million, ready to build up another huge 8-digit number, but instead of gaining momentum, a player landed a €2,025,388.75, resetting the jackpot back to €2 million once again!

Over 26 months in action, Microgaming’s WowPot progressive jackpot network has paid out more than €30 million in jackpot wins, while the entire MPJN (Microgaming Progressive Jackpot Network) boasts over €1.3 billion in wins!

Sherlock & Moriarty WowPot

The Sherlock & Moriarty WowPot slot title, a theme that takes players on an exciting Victorian-era London detective adventure, entered Microgaming’s WowPot jackpot network in March 2021 via the dedicated Just For The Win developer studio. At the time it was the fifth slot title in the series, while since then the Queen of Alexandria WowPot video slot became the sixth edition! The newly introduced and fifth WowPot title became an immediate hit dishing out 6-digit wins from the offset. One lucky winner cracked the featured ‘major case’ on the day of its release, which saw the player land a €440,481.82 Major jackpot win, while after less than a month in action Sherlock & Moriarty is now responsible for €3.5 million in jackpot prizes!

One of the highest paying video slots in the WowPot collection the Wheel of Wishes title which has been there since the beginning. It is responsible for more than €12 million in jackpots while the highest payout from this slot game currently stands at €327,631.71!
